Taxonomic Classification

Rank Big-eared opossum Dart Squid
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Mollusca (Mollusks)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Cephalopoda (Cephalopods)
Order Didelphimorphia (Didelphimorphia) Myopsida (Myopsida)
Family Didelphidae Loliginidae
Genus Didelphis Lolliguncula
Species Didelphis aurita Lolliguncula diomedeae
